138091-76-6,1311391-25-9,1273683-52-5,138111-38-3,138113-74-3,1219803-61-8 Supplier | CMSTRADE.CN
CMO CDMO service. CMSTRADE.CN supply 138091-76-6,1311391-25-9,1273683-52-5,138111-38-3,138113-74-3,1219803-61-8 and related compounds.
138111-38-3
138091-76-6
1219803-61-8
138113-74-3
1311391-25-9
1273683-52-5